Description
Pictured on page 205 in "THE FUR TRADE" by Author, Milton von Damm: "Indians respected swords and wanted them. Samples of trader orders contain requests for swords for the Indians and a prime source was surplus British swords from the Napoleonic wars. This is one. The handle is wrapped in leather with dangling beads and other Indian decorations." CONDITION: good to very good. PROVENANCE: Lifelong Collection of author Milton Von Damm. (02-22251/JS). $200-300.
